Table 3.
Prevalence of prescribed medications used by patients with lower extremity amputations in 2010–2011 in Denmark
| Major amputations | Minor amputations | ||||
| Total, n (%) | Above knee, n (%) | Below knee, n (%) | Total, n (%) | p Value* | |
| n=1782 | n=1024 | n=758 | n=1101 | ||
| Opioids | 1484 (83) | 876 (86) | 608 (80) | 684 (62) | <0.0001 |
| Antithrombotic drugs | 1262 (71) | 738 (72) | 524 (69) | 711 (65) | 0.0005 |
| Acetaminophen | 1333 (75) | 802 (78) | 531 (70) | 621 (56) | <0.0001 |
| Antihypertensives | 1000 (56) | 577 (56) | 423 (56) | 715 (65) | <0.0001 |
| Cholesterol-lowering drugs | 886 (50) | 481 (47) | 405 (53) | 627 (57) | 0.0002 |
| Neuropathic pain relievers | 919 (52) | 517 (50) | 402 (53) | 330 (30) | <0.0001 |
| Antidepressants | 864 (48) | 501 (49) | 363 (48) | 365 (33) | <0.0001 |
| Antidiabetic therapy | 588 (33) | 268 (26) | 320 (42) | 638 (58) | <0.0001 |
| Beta blockers | 760 (43) | 440 (43) | 320 (42) | 439 (40) | 0.14 |
| NSAID | 451 (25) | 264 (26) | 187 (25) | 312 (28) | 0.07 |
| Drugs for airway disease | 337 (19) | 199 (19) | 138 (18) | 146 (14) | <0.0001 |
| Alcohol addiction | 341 (19) | 198 (20) | 143 (19) | 122 (11) | <0.0001 |
| Smoking cessation | 259 (15) | 155 (15) | 104 (14) | 132 (12) | 0.053 |
| Cortisol | 246 (14) | 156 (15) | 90 (12) | 120 (11) | 0.023 |
*p<0.05, major vs minor amputation.
NSAID, non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ug.
